
Full Stonewall Top 100 Employers 2013
Employer of the Year - Accenture. Patrick Rowe, below, an Associate General Counsel at the firm, discusses the work Accenture has done to top the Workplace Equality Index.
Most Improved Employer - Nationwide. Nicola Pallett, below, talks about the work Nationwide Building Society has done to be named the most improved employer in the 2013 Index.
Employee Network Group of the Year - Goldman Sachs. Lale Topcuoglu and Gavin Wills from Goldman Sachs share the work that their network group did in 2012, leading to their 2013 award.
Individual Champion of the Year - Chief Constable Alex Marshall (below) discusses his award and the work of Hampshire Constabulary, a regular fixture in Stonewall's Workplace Equality Index.
The Workplace Equality Index is Britain's leading tool for employers to measure their efforts to tackle discrimination and create inclusive workplaces for lesbian, gay and bisexual employees. Since 2005 more than 750 major employers have taken part in the Index, using Stonewall's criteria as a model for good practice.
